Transaction

3e631f30ca2976f89284dba5e4c6ddbfaf884e4e2bcd202a0d9701f07d2eb492
306,561 confirmations
Timestamp
1591806093
Block634,069
Fee39,852 sats
Fee rate35.9 sats/vB
view on mempool.space

Inputs & Outputs